Hmm, Icom doesn't like commands in a fast sequence. Try this:
http://dl2rum.de/RUMlogNG/RUMlogNG_Test.zip
Just separate commands by a comma like this:
Code: Select all
FE FE 98 E0 XX XX XX FD,FE FE 98 E0 YY YY YY FD

I am now able to write a "complex macro" with 10 commands but I have to use the ASCII 44 (no comma possible in the macro editor) and to put A LOT of FE to slow down the macro (without the extra FE I have to run several times the macro).
